'''Edward Matthew McEntee''' (October 21, 1906<ref>{{Cite web |title=Edward Matthew McEntee (First Circuit) – CourtListener.com |url=https://www.courtlistener.com/person/2133/edward-matthew-mcentee/ |access-date=2023-04-27 |website=CourtListener |language=en-us}}</ref> – February 14, 1981) was a [United States circuit judge](/source/United_States_federal_judge) of the [United States Court of Appeals for the First Circuit](/source/United_States_Court_of_Appeals_for_the_First_Circuit).

==Education and career==

McEntee was born in [Providence](/source/Providence%2C_Rhode_Island), [Rhode Island](/source/Rhode_Island), on October 21, 1906. He was educated at the [College of the Holy Cross](/source/College_of_the_Holy_Cross), where he received a [Bachelor of Arts](/source/Bachelor_of_Arts) in 1928. He received a [Bachelor of Laws](/source/Bachelor_of_Laws) from [Boston University School of Law](/source/Boston_University_School_of_Law) in 1933.<ref name="auto" />

McEntee was in the private practice of law in Providence from 1933 to 1952. He was a Member of the [Rhode Island House of Representatives](/source/Rhode_Island_House_of_Representatives) from 1935 to 1939. He was an [Assistant United States Attorney](/source/Assistant_United_States_Attorney) of the District of Rhode Island from 1940 to 1951. He was the [United States Attorney](/source/United_States_Attorney) for the District of Rhode Island from 1952 to 1953.<ref name="auto">{{FJC Bio|1547|nid=1384651|name=Edward Matthew McEntee<!--(1906–1981)-->}}</ref>

==Federal judicial service==

McEntee was nominated by President [Lyndon B. Johnson](/source/Lyndon_B._Johnson) on August 3, 1965, to a seat on the [United States Court of Appeals for the First Circuit](/source/United_States_Court_of_Appeals_for_the_First_Circuit) vacated by Judge [Peter Woodbury](/source/Peter_Woodbury). He was confirmed by the [United States Senate](/source/United_States_Senate) on August 31, 1965, and received his commission on September 1, 1965. He assumed [senior status](/source/senior_status) on December 31, 1976. His service was terminated on February 14, 1981, due to his death.<ref name="auto"/>
